Overview

Real Estate Industry Senior Marketing Manager at CohnReznick CohnReznick is seeking a Real Estate Industry Senior Marketing Manager to join the firm. The role reports to the Portfolio Marketing Director and focuses on creating and executing a marketing plan for affordable housing, commercial real estate developers/operators/investors, and construction industry contractors. The position is hybrid with in-office collaboration encouraged about 3 days per week, depending on the team.

Responsibilities

Research and analyze industry trends and competitors to identify growth opportunities and create market differentiation. Build and manage the industry marketing plan and budget. Drive awareness by creating practice messaging that targets buyer personas and the practice’s ideal client profile and communicates the practice’s point-of-view. Create and execute campaigns that maximize lead generation across all channels to strengthen the sales pipeline. Produce and deliver thought leadership across paid, earned, and owned channels. Identify and drive sales enablement initiatives, with a focus on client expansion and cross-selling. Measure, report, and communicate marketing campaigns/programs to the industry team and marketing leadership. Connect go-to-market strategies across Real Estate sub-industry verticals, driving collaboration between Commercial Real Estate, Affordable Housing, and Construction. Your Experience

The successful candidate will have professional services experience targeting the real estate industry sectors, with a proven track record for driving marketing-influenced revenue and a desire to work in a dynamic and innovative environment. 8+ years of professional services marketing and/or business development experience required. 3+ years of experience working in real estate marketing or professional services marketing in the real estate sector, including affordable housing. Strong marketing and campaign planning skills, experience with content, event, marketing automation, web, and social marketers to deliver campaign ROI. Exceptional strategic and critical thinking skills with a consultative approach to working with industry leaders, client service professionals, and marketing at all levels. Significant project management, organization, delegation, and multi-tasking skills in a fast-paced, deadline-driven environment. Persuasive communication skills with the ability to gain consensus and demonstrate executive presence. Team player who can strategize, consult with SMEs, and implement impact effectively. Experience managing marketing professionals (two direct reports for this position). Experience with a complex marketing technology stack including CRM, Marketing Automation, Marketing Project Management (e.g., Marketo, Microsoft Dynamics, Monday.com) and Microsoft Office. Experience with Microsoft CoPilot to create go-to-market efficiencies preferred. Undergraduate degree in Marketing, Business, or related field; Master’s degree preferred. Salary in Connecticut for this role ranges from $134,000 to $203,000, with compensation dependent on skills, experience, location, and applicable employment laws. The total rewards package includes discretionary bonus, generous PTO, parental benefits, and learning/development opportunities. For details about life at CohnReznick, visit Life at CohnReznick.
